The Certified Specialist Programme in Advanced Precision Machining equips participants with advanced skills in various machining techniques, encompassing CNC machining, computer-aided design (CAD), and computer-aided manufacturing (CAM) software applications. The programme focuses on delivering practical, hands-on experience alongside theoretical knowledge.
Upon successful completion of the Certified Specialist Programme in Advanced Precision Machining, participants will demonstrate proficiency in operating sophisticated CNC machinery, programming CNC controllers, implementing quality control measures, and troubleshooting complex machining issues. They will also be adept at using advanced CAD/CAM software for part design and manufacturing process planning. This includes understanding tolerance analysis and geometrical dimensioning and tolerancing (GD&T).
The duration of the Certified Specialist Programme in Advanced Precision Machining typically ranges from six months to one year, depending on the specific curriculum and institution offering the program. The programme structure often balances intensive classroom learning with extensive practical laboratory sessions, ensuring that graduates are fully prepared for the demands of industry.
This Certified Specialist Programme in Advanced Precision Machining is highly relevant to various manufacturing industries, including aerospace, automotive, medical device manufacturing, and tooling. Graduates are equipped with the in-demand skills required for roles such as CNC machinist, CNC programmer, manufacturing engineer, or quality control inspector, making them highly employable.
The programme integrates cutting-edge technologies and industry best practices, ensuring that graduates possess the necessary skills and knowledge for successful careers in advanced precision machining. This comprehensive training program also addresses maintenance and safety procedures critical within the field.
